Weight Classifications Explained

In the context of trucks like the Toyota Tundra, understanding the weight classifications can be somewhat complex due to the varying definitions and uses of terms like “ton” to describe vehicle capacity. A “ton” in the automotive world does not necessarily refer to the vehicle’s weight itself but can be used to describe its payload or towing capacity. For example, a “half-ton” truck does not weigh half a ton but is named for its payload capacity. The main classifications for pickup trucks include:

  • Half-ton trucks, with a GVWR of around 8,500-9,500 pounds, suitable for light to medium-duty tasks.
  • Three-quarter-ton trucks, with a GVWR ranging from about 9,500 to 10,800 pounds, designed for heavier tasks and larger payloads.
  • One-ton trucks, with a GVWR above 10,800 pounds, intended for heavy-duty use, including significant towing and hauling capabilities.
